Types of Roofing Systems: Understanding Your Options

A range of roofing systems exists, each with unique characteristics, advantages, and suitability for specific architectural styles and climates. Familiarize yourself with these options to make an informed choice:

Asphalt Shingles: A Popular and Cost-Effective Choice

Asphalt shingles are widely used due to their affordability, ease of installation, and wide availability. They come in various styles and colors, offering aesthetic versatility.

Metal Roofing: Durable and Energy-Efficient

Metal roofing systems provide exceptional durability, longevity, and resistance to elements. They reflect sunlight, reducing energy consumption in warmer climates.

Tile Roofing: Aesthetic Appeal and Durability

Tile roofs impart a classic and elegant look while offering superior durability and lifespan. They excel in warmer climates and can enhance a home’s resale value.

Wood Shingles and Shakes: Natural Beauty and Environmental Friendliness

Wood shingles and shakes provide a rustic and natural aesthetic. They are environmentally friendly and can enhance the curb appeal of your home.

Assessing the Condition of Your Roof: Signs of Potential Issues

Regular roof inspections can help detect potential issues early on, allowing for timely repairs and preventing costly consequences. Be aware of these telltale signs:

Missing or Damaged Shingles:

Loose or missing shingles compromise your roof’s protective layer, exposing your home to water infiltration and structural damage.

Cracked or Buckled Shingles:

These imperfections can lead to leaks and premature roof failure.

Sagging Roof Deck:

A sagging roof deck indicates underlying structural problems that require immediate professional attention.

Granule Loss:

Excessive granule loss on asphalt shingles reduces their protective qualities and shortens their lifespan.

Excessive Moss or Algae Growth:

Unchecked moss or algae growth can trap moisture, leading to shingle deterioration and potential leaks.

## The Ultimate Guide to Roofing: Ensuring the Protection and Beauty of Your Home ### Understanding the Importance of a Robust Roofing System Your roof serves as the first line of defense against the elements, safeguarding your home from rain, wind, snow, and even extreme weather conditions. A well-maintained roof not only enhances the curb appeal of your property but also plays a crucial role in protecting your family, belongings, and the overall structural integrity of your home. ### Roofing Materials: Navigating the Options When it comes to roofing materials, there’s no shortage of choices, each with its own unique advantages and drawbacks. Here’s a comprehensive overview of the most popular options: – **Asphalt Shingles:** Available in a vast array of colors and styles, asphalt shingles are a popular choice due to their affordability, ease of installation, and good durability. – **Metal Roofing:** Metal roofs offer exceptional longevity, fire resistance, and wind resistance. They come in various materials, including steel, aluminum, and copper. – **Tile Roofing:** Tile roofs are highly durable and visually appealing, adding an elegant touch to your home. However, they can be more expensive and heavier than other options. – **Slate Roofing:** Slate roofs are renowned for their longevity, natural beauty, and fire resistance. They are also expensive and require specialized installation techniques. – **Wood Shingles and Shakes:** These roofing materials provide a rustic aesthetic and good insulation properties. However, they require regular maintenance and are more susceptible to fire damage. ### The Roofing Process: A Step-by-Step Guide Installing a new roof is a significant undertaking that involves several key steps: 1. **Inspection and Assessment:** A thorough inspection of your existing roof is crucial to determine its condition and identify any areas that need repair or replacement. 2. **Removal of the Old Roof:** Once the inspection is complete, the existing roof is carefully removed, ensuring proper disposal of old materials. 3. **Installation of Underlayment:** Underlayment serves as a protective layer between the roof deck and the new shingles, preventing leaks and enhancing insulation. 4. **Installing the New Roof:** The new roofing material is installed, starting from the bottom and working upwards, overlapping each row to ensure a watertight seal. 5. **Flashing Installation:** Flashing is installed at critical areas such as chimneys, vents, and valleys to prevent water penetration and leaks. 6. **Final Inspection and Cleanup:** Once the installation is complete, a final inspection is conducted to ensure proper installation and identify any potential issues. The worksite is then thoroughly cleaned, leaving your property in immaculate condition. ### Troubleshooting Common Roofing Problems Over time, your roof may encounter various issues that require prompt attention. Here are some common problems and their solutions: – **Leaks:** Leaks can occur due to cracked or missing shingles, damaged flashing, or deterioration of the underlayment. It’s important to identify and address the source of the leak promptly to prevent further damage. – **Sagging:** Sagging can indicate structural problems or deterioration of the roof deck. Ignoring this issue can lead to collapse and major damage. – **Cracked or Missing Shingles:** These issues can expose the underlying roof deck to the elements and compromise the integrity of your roof. Replacing damaged or missing shingles is crucial to maintain a watertight seal. – **Granule Loss:** Granules on asphalt shingles protect against UV rays and add color. Excessive granule loss can indicate aging or poor-quality shingles and may require replacement. – **Wind Damage:** High winds can lift or tear off shingles, causing significant damage.
